PackageDescriptionon-disk B+Tree based database kit for Python mxBeeBase is a high performance construction kit for disk based indexed databases. It offers components which you can plug together to easily build your own custom mid-sized databases. . The two basic building blocks in mxBeeBase are storage and index. Storage is implemented as variable record length data storage with integrated data protection features, automatic data recovery and locking for multi process access. Indexes use a high performance optimized B+Tree implementation built on top of Thomas Niemann's Cookbook B+Tree implementation. . mxBeeBase comes with two readily usable on-disk dictionary implementations: BeeDict and BeeStringDict.
